Vue.js是一種流行的JavaScript框架,可以幫助開發者快速構建交互式用戶界面。其中,Vue的event模塊用于處理各種事件,包括鼠標點擊、鍵盤鍵入、滾動等等。通過event模塊,我們可以輕松地模擬各種事件,以便進行單元測試、調試和性能優化等操作。
下面我們來看一個簡單的例子,演示如何使用Vue的event模塊模擬鼠標點擊事件。
// 導入Vue和event模塊 import Vue from 'vue'; import event from '@root/src/core/util/event'; // 定義一個組件,包含一個按鈕 Vue.component('my-button', { template: '', mounted() { // 模擬鼠標點擊事件 event.trigger(this.$el, 'click'); } }); // 創建Vue實例并掛載 new Vue({ el: '#app', template: '' });
在上面的例子中,我們定義了一個名為“my-button”的Vue組件,只包含一個按鈕。在組件加載后,我們使用Vue的event模塊模擬了一個鼠標點擊事件,并在按鈕上觸發了該事件。
可以看到,Vue的event模塊非常靈活,可以輕松地處理各種事件。除了模擬事件外,我們還可以使用event模塊監聽事件、取消監聽事件等等。
在實際的開發中,Vue的event模塊可以幫助我們更快速、更高效地構建交互式用戶界面。如果您還沒有嘗試過Vue,不妨現在就開始學習吧!
上一篇vue全局登錄跳轉
下一篇c 對象嵌套json